
Daniel trained at Guildford School of Acting.
Television and Film credits include: Eastenders (BBC), Endeavour (ITV); Nativity Rocks! (Mirrorball Films); Holby City (BBC); Fall Out (Crowded Pictures) and Little Man (Peccadillo Pictures). Daniel was also a contestant on Any Dream Will Do – The search for Joseph (BBC).
West End and London credits include: Treason in concert (Cadogan Hall); The Pirate Queen in concert (London Coliseum); Falsettos (The Other Palace); The Boys in the Band (Park Theatre/National Tour and transfer to Vaudeville Theatre); Miss Atomic Bomb (The Other Palace); Spoonful of Sherman (Live At Zedel); Jacques Brel is Alive and Well and Living in Paris (Charing Cross Theatre); Spamalot (Playhouse); Tommy in Concert (Prince Edward); Avenue Q (Gielgud / Noel Coward – Winner of the 2009 Theatregoers Choice Award for Best Takeover in a Role); I Love You Because (Landor); Grease (Victoria Palace); RENT (Prince of Wales & National Tour); Sweeney Todd (Royal Festival Hall); Ordinary Days (Trafalgar Studios) and Wolfboy (Trafalgar Studios).
Other theatre credits include: Nativity! The Musical (Birmingham Rep/UK Tour); Little Shop of Horrors (Theatr Clwyd); Love Story (Bolton Octagon); The Opinion Makers (Mercury Colchester and Derby Playhouse); High Society (National Tour); The Importance of Being Earnest (Theatre Royal, Windsor); Peter Pan The Musical (Mayflower Theatre, Southampton and Grand Canal Theatre, Dublin); 40th Anniversary concert of Godspell (Palace Theatre, Manchester); RENT (European Tour); Sunset Boulevard (National Tour); West Side Story (European Tour) and The War Of The Worlds (National Tour).
Workshops include: My Name is Beethoven (Fifth Dimension); Vanara (Cinema Paradiso); Nativity (Birmingham Repertory Theatre); The Painted Lady (Bristol Old Vic) and The Trouble With Doug (Northampton Royal & Derngate).
Concerts include: Michael Ball – Coming Home To You (UK Tour); The Night of 1000 Voices (Royal Albert Hall); Support artist for Hayley Westenra (King’s Lynn Festival); Bryn Terfel’s Faenol Festival; Support artist on John Barrowman’s National tour Music, Music, Music; The Music of Andrew Lloyd Webber (UK Tour); Disney’s Enchanted Evening (Hyde Park) and various performances on BBC Radio 2’s Friday Night is Music Night. Further concert work has taken him to Los Angeles, Bangkok, Chicago, Al Ain, Xiamen and Ljubljana performing with some of the world’s greatest orchestras and conductors.
Recordings: As well releasing his own album So Close and being heard on several cast recordings, Daniel also recorded and released a track for Disney, The World is Something You Imagine, which is currently being played in all their stores worldwide. Between 2013 and 2015 he could be heard singing the iconic theme tune for the Australian soap Neighbours (Channel 5 / Network 10).
